Upon motion of the Defendant, no objection by the Government,
14 the Court having previously ordered that the Defendant be
15 evaluated, the Court having received and reviewed the letter of Dr.
16 Lucking, who is the doctor currently treating the Defendant,
17 regarding the need for continued evaluation of the Defendant, and
18 good cause appearing, IT IS HEREBY ORDERED: I
19_ 1. Granting Defendant‘s motion and Dr. Lucking's request
20 that the Defendant continue to be evaluated for determination of
21 competency;
22
2. That pursuant to 18 USC 4241, that Defendant continue to
23 submit to a psychiatric evaluation;
24 3. That pursuant to 18 USC 4247(b), that the Defendant is
25 committed to the custody of the United States Marshall for
26 placement in a suitable facility for a period not to exceed 120
27 days, to determine of he is competent to stand trial. If
28
Case 2:03-cr-01097-ROS D0cument18O FiIed10/27/2006 Page10f2

L
1 additional time is needed, the director of that facility in which
2 Defendant is placed may apply for a reasonable extension of time.
3 4. That the examining doctor shall promptly file a report
4 with the Court, with copies to counsel, following completion of the
5 examination, such report shall include;
6 a. The Defendant's history and present symptoms;
7 b. A description of the testing procedures that were
B used as well as the results of those tests;
9 c. The examiner's findings;
10 d. The examiner's opinions as to diagnosis, prognosis
11 and whether the Defendant is presently suffering from a mental
12 disease or defect rendering him mentally incompetent to the extent
13 that he is unable to understand the nature and consequences of the
14 proceedings against him or to assist properly in his defense; if
15 the Defendant is not competent, whether there is a substantial
16 probability that in the foreseeable future he will attain the
17 capacity to permit the trial to proceed.
18 e. Said report shall be filed with the Court within the
19 120 day evaluation period.
20 Excludable delay under 18 U.S.C. 3161(h)(I)(l)(A) and
21 (h)(1)(H) will commence on 10/16/06.
